Milo's 5K for the Homeless 2026: Walk, Run, or Wag to End Homelessness on Long Island
This year's Milo's 5K for the Homeless was our biggest yet, with 100 more participants than last year joining the Long Island Coalition for the Homeless to walk, run, or wag in support of ending homelessness. The event raises awareness around a lesser-known barrier: most shelters don't allow pets, which can prevent people from seeking help. Come for the cause, stay for the dogs.

Meeting People Where They Are: How LICH and Northwell Bring Health Care to Long Island’s Homeless Community
For individuals experiencing homelessness, health care is often one more thing pushed aside by the urgency of daily survival. When finding food, staying warm, and remaining safe take priority, routine medical care can feel impossible to access.
